Govt to boost sugar production

REPUBLIKA.CO.ID, MALANG -- Government will boost the production of sugar by building 10 new sugar factories. Vice President Jusuf Kalla said the 10 new sugar factories would be build within the next 4 years.

"Our plan is 100:10. 100 tonnes per hectare with 10 percent of yield," Jusuf Kalla said on Saturday, December 6.

The current sugar factories are old. They inefficiently produce sugar. Kalla believes that the new factories can yield up to 10 percent. As a result, import of sugar will decrease.

Indonesia's total need of sugar reaches 4.5 million tonnes. However, Indonesia can only produce 2.5 million tonnes while the rest is imported. "Our issue is domestic supply," he said.
